What are thermal pads?

Simply put, thermal pads are small, flexible cushions that are placed or glued onto electronic components to bridge gaps between the component and a heat sink. In this way, thermal pads support heat dissipation and prevent components from overheating during operation. Thermal pads are offered as an alternative to thermal paste.

Why are thermal pads needed?

In a computer, the CPU, GPU, and other electronic components generate heat during operation. This heat must be dissipated using a cooling system to prevent overheating. If graphics cards, chips, and other components become too hot, it not only reduces performance but can also cause permanent damage.

Cooling systems are not always 100% efficient. Often, this is due to structural conditions: if there is an air gap between a component and a heat sink, the efficiency of heat dissipation automatically decreases. Even with water or air cooling, overheating can still occur. Thermal pads close such "air bridges" and enable faster, more efficient heat transfer.

Note: We are often asked whether thermal pads can be stacked. This is theoretically possible, but should only be done when absolutely necessary. Too many layers can reduce thermal conductivity. It is better to choose a pad with the correct thickness. If stacking cannot be avoided, only pads of the same material and thickness should be combined.

What types of thermal pads are there?

Thermal pads differ in size, thickness, and material composition. Many innovative manufacturers such as Alphacool or Thermal Grizzly regularly develop new material combinations to make thermal pads for graphics cards or CPUs even more powerful and durable.

To ensure that thermal pads fulfill their intended purpose, they are made from thermally conductive materials. Typically, these are material mixtures designed to increase overall efficiency. In addition to rubber-like plastics and silicone, ceramic particles such as aluminum oxide or metallic particles like aluminum are often used.

Important: The composition of the thermal pad also determines its electrical conductivity. For example, thermal pads containing aluminum are electrically conductive and should therefore be used with care, as improper use could lead to a short circuit.

Where can thermal pads be used?

Thermal pads are highly versatile. They are often used to protect heat-sensitive components in computers – for example, as thermal pads for graphics cards or thermal pads for CPUs. They can also be used in electric vehicles, notebooks, laptops, gaming consoles, and telecommunication devices. Here are a few examples:

Thermal pads for graphics cards

Thermal pads for graphics cards (GPUs) are a classic use case. They can be applied to memory chips (VRAMs) or voltage regulators (VRMs). In many cases, they perform better than thermal paste because they provide a large-area heat transfer.

Thermal pads for processors

Thermal pads for processors (CPUs) are less commonly used. Instead, thermal paste is preferred, as it adapts perfectly to smooth surfaces and meets the high demands of heat dissipation. Thermal pads for CPUs are typically used on secondary components such as voltage regulators (VRMs) or chipsets on the motherboard.

Thermal pads for RAM modules

Especially in gaming and high-performance memory, thermal pads for RAM are often used to absorb temperature spikes and ensure efficient heat transfer.

What are self-adhesive thermal pads?

Self-adhesive thermal pads are particularly easy to handle: they only need to be pressed lightly onto the component and then adhere on their own. This method is usually faster and cleaner than applying thermal paste.

Note: Some thermal pads are reusable after removal, while others are not. Therefore, always check the product description carefully before purchasing for detailed information.

When should thermal pads be used instead of thermal paste?

Thermal pads vs. thermal paste – a much-debated topic. There is no universal answer to the question of thermal pads or thermal paste, as it depends on several factors. In general, thermal pads are recommended:

  • when larger gaps need to be filled,
  • when easy installation is important,
  • when additional electrical insulation is required,
  • or when uneven surfaces need to be covered.
